Several times in the last few weeks the distance calculation for my run has been grossly off. Today's was over by about 1.5 miles. The path (shown below) is very jagged as though I were darting back and forth across the street and even through peoples' yards. Having read thourgh several of the posts on this forum, the most comon suggestion is to measure and adjust the pre-programmed stride. That may be somthing I ultimiatly correct but I'm not convinced that will fix my particular issue. I contacted my sister-in-law who has a Blaze as well. She is a much more active runner than I and said she has never encountered this issue.
Below is a screenshot of a portion of my run. I initiated run tracking from the watch (outdoors), skys were clear, and there was minimal tree cover over the course of the run. Can anyone offer guidance on my oddity? I would greatly appreciate any feedback. Thanks!

That looks like gps signal issue, as the track is darting all over the place. When you initiated the run, can you remember what the signal strength indicator showed?
